The Natural Chemistry stuff, Pool Perfect etc., works well but is only in addition to your normal 4-5 chemicals.

You need chlorine
You need to balance pH
You need to balance Alkalinity
You need to balance Calcium
You need to balance Stabilizer IF you have an outdoor Pool

Pool perfect "eats" organic material and chloramines. In this way it helps the chlorine out quite a bit and if you don't use as much chlorine you won't need to tend to your pH and Alkalinity so much and therefore it could be construed as environmentally friendly.
